Analysis

In 2024, under-five deaths in Japan stood at 1,863. That is the lowest value across all 25 years on record.

That represents a change of down 1.3% on the previous year and down 36.2% over ten years.

Over the whole period, under-five deaths in Japan peaked at 5,351 in 2000 and was at its lowest, 1,863, in 2024.

That places Japan 94th out of 198 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 25 years of available data.

Averages by decade

DecadeAverage LowestHighest Years
2000s 4,382 3,648 5,351 10
2010s 2,877 2,228 3,521 10
2020s 1,963 1,863 2,104 5
